Exploring Kodaikanal: An Educational Journey

Embark on a 5-day educational itinerary in Kodaikanal that will take you on a discovery of this beautiful hill station in Tamil Nadu, India. Thursday, December 7: History and Culture

In the morning, visit the Shembaganur Museum of Natural History, also known as the Kodaikanal Museum. Explore the diverse collection of artifacts, specimens, and exhibits related to anthropology, archaeology, flora, fauna, and geology of the region.

Afternoon is best spent at the Kodaikanal Solar Observatory. Discover the fascinating world of astronomy as you observe the sun, stars, and planets through the observatory's telescopes.

In the evening, take a leisurely walk along Coaker's Walk, a picturesque pathway offering stunning panoramic views of the surrounding valleys and hills.

  • Shembaganur Museum of Natural History: Estimated cost - INR 50, Time spent - 2 hours
  • Kodaikanal Solar Observatory: Estimated cost - Free, Time spent - 2 hours
  • Coaker's Walk: Estimated cost - Free, Time spent - 1 hour
Friday, December 8: Botanical Wonders

Start your day with a visit to the Bryant Park, known for its beautifully manicured gardens and a wide variety of horticultural specimens. Learn about different plant species and enjoy a peaceful stroll amidst nature.

In the afternoon, head to the Sacred Heart College Museum, a treasure trove of artifacts showcasing the rich cultural heritage of Kodaikanal and its surroundings.

In the evening, explore the Kodaikanal Lake, a man-made lake surrounded by lush greenery. Take a boat ride on the serene waters and enjoy the tranquil ambiance.

  • Bryant Park: Estimated cost - INR 30, Time spent - 2 hours
  • Sacred Heart College Museum: Estimated cost - INR 20, Time spent - 1 hour
  • Kodaikanal Lake: Estimated cost - INR 50 (boating), Time spent - 1.5 hours
Saturday, December 9: Environmental Education

In the morning, head to the Pine Forest, an enchanting natural setting filled with tall pine trees. Take a nature walk and learn about the importance of forests in maintaining ecological balance.

Afterward, visit the Kodaikanal Solar Physical Observatory to explore the field of solar physics and observe various solar phenomena through powerful telescopes.

Later in the evening, spend time at the Bear Shola Falls, a serene waterfall surrounded by dense forest. Gain insights into the local ecology and admire the beauty of the cascading water.

  • Pine Forest: Estimated cost - Free, Time spent - 1 hour
  • Kodaikanal Solar Physical Observatory: Estimated cost - Free, Time spent - 2 hours
  • Bear Shola Falls: Estimated cost - Free, Time spent - 1.5 hours
Sunday, December 10: Educational Adventure

Start your day with a visit to the Kodaikanal International School, known for its unique educational philosophy. Take a campus tour and learn about their innovative teaching methods.

In the afternoon, explore the Pillar Rocks, a set of three giant rock pillars standing tall against the backdrop of scenic beauty. Witness the marvels of nature and understand the geological formations.

In the evening, embrace the tranquility of the Kodaikanal Yoga Center. Experience yoga and meditation classes that promote mindfulness and well-being.

  • Kodaikanal International School: Estimated cost - Free, Time spent - 1 hour
  • Pillar Rocks: Estimated cost - Free, Time spent - 2 hours
  • Kodaikanal Yoga Center: Estimated cost - INR 200 (yoga class), Time spent - 1.5 hours
Monday, December 11: Trekking and Nature Exploration

In the morning, embark on a trek to Dolphin's Nose, a captivating viewpoint offering breathtaking vistas of the surrounding valleys and the Periyakulam Town. Learn about the geography and geology of the area from your guide.

Afterward, indulge in a tea tasting experience at the Mannavanur Tea Estate, where you can learn about tea production and enjoy freshly brewed tea amidst the scenic tea gardens.

End your educational journey with a visit to the Kodaikanal Forest Department, where you can participate in guided nature walks to learn about the local flora and fauna conservation efforts.

  • Dolphin's Nose Trek: Estimated cost - INR 300, Time spent - 3 hours
  • Mannavanur Tea Estate: Estimated cost - INR 50 (tea tasting), Time spent - 1 hour
  • Kodaikanal Forest Department: Estimated cost - Free, Time spent - 2 hours

Hidden Gems and Local Favorites

Explore the lesser-known Kukkal Caves, a spelunker's paradise where you can discover unique cave formations and rock art. Locals love to visit the Green Valley View, also known as Suicide Point, for its breathtaking panoramic views. Additionally, the Kodaikanal Observatory offers a chance to stargaze and learn about the mysteries of the universe.
